What affects the price

The final bill for a wood fireplace depends on several moving parts. Choosing between a simple pre-fabricated insert and a custom-built masonry hearth changes labor costs significantly. You also need to consider the condition of your existing chimney; if it needs a new liner or structural repairs to meet local safety codes, that adds to the total. Efficiency ratings and the finish materials you select—like stone, brick, or high-end metal trim—also influence the investment required for your home.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

About this service

A wood stove insert is essentially a self-contained metal stove designed to fit inside a fireplace cavity. It provides excellent heat radiation and utilizes a blower to distribute warmth throughout the room. If your goal is to heat a large living area efficiently, this is a top choice. Costs vary depending on the stove’s heating capacity and the installation complexity.

What type of wood is best for burning in an Arvada fireplace?

For Arvada fireplaces, seasoned hardwoods like oak, maple, or ash are ideal. They burn longer and hotter, producing less creosote. Avoid green or treated wood. Licensed, insured pros can offer guidance on local wood sources. They ensure safe and efficient operation. Enjoy a warm, clean burn.
